Schematic illustration of the DHP structure and multiple theranostic applications. Therapeutic efficacy of DHP (Panel A). Chemo-photothermal cytotoxicity of DHP on 4T1 tumor cells, determined by the live/dead assay. The scale bars are 200 μm and applied for all images (Panel B). Tumor volume and excised tumor weight of 4T1 tumor-bearing BALB/c mice after different treatments. Black arrows represent i.v. administration of various formulations, while red arrows represent laser irradiation (Panel C). H&E staining, ki67 immunohistochemistry, and TUNEL fluorescence staining of tumor sections at the end of the in vivo antitumor experiment. The scale bars are 100 μm and applied for all images (Panel D). Data in B and C represent mean ± SEM n = 5; *p < 0.05; **p < 0.01; ***p < 0.001.
